In the creative world of fantasy literature, where authors spin tales of magical realms and uncharted territories, an unusual but intriguing source of inspiration might come from the Phone Losers of America (PLA).
Known for their prank calls and humorous exploration of the telephonic underworld, the PLA’s blend of mischief, subversion, and humour offers some unique lessons for fantasy authors.

The Element of Surprise
The PLA is renowned for their unexpected prank calls, keeping their targets guessing.
Similarly, in fantasy writing, incorporating elements of surprise can keep readers engaged and on the edge of their seats.
Whether it’s a plot twist or an unexpected character development, surprise can be a powerful narrative tool.
Exploring the Unconventional
Just as the PLA dives into the lesser-known realms of telecommunication for their pranks, fantasy writers can explore unconventional aspects of their worlds.
This could involve delving into the underbelly of a magical kingdom or exploring the everyday life of a minor character, adding richness and depth to the narrative.
Social Commentary Through Satire
Much like the PLA’s pranks often contain subtle (or not-so-subtle) social commentary, fantasy authors can use satire to comment on real-world issues.
This approach allows writers to explore serious themes while still entertaining their readers.
The Importance of Wit and Humour
The PLA’s humour is a crucial part of their appeal.
In fantasy writing, humour can be an effective way to engage readers, humanise characters, and provide relief from the more serious or dark elements of a story.
Building a Cult Following
The PLA has built a dedicated community of followers, much like a successful fantasy series can generate a devoted fan base.
This speaks to the importance of creating compelling content that resonates with and captivates an audience, encouraging them to invest in your world and characters.
Pushing Boundaries
The PLA is not afraid to push boundaries in their pranks.
Fantasy writers can take inspiration from this fearlessness, pushing the boundaries of the fantasy genre, experimenting with new ideas, and challenging readers’ expectations.
The Art of Deception
At the heart of PLA’s activities is the art of deception – making someone believe in a constructed reality, even if just for a moment.
In fantasy writing, the art of deception can play out in plot twists, unreliable narrators, or complex schemes by characters, adding layers of intrigue to the story.
